TICKET: Config drift — TerraScout offline mode

Plugin authors: offline sync settings on the staging gateway no longer match what the TerraScout docs describe. Queue depth and retry backoff were changed manually last sprint and never committed. Plugins built against documented defaults fail reconciliation after field devices reconnect. Do not hardcode workarounds. Canonical values are being restored; build against the block below.

config for yahof-tajop:
zorath:
  pin: 7493
  metrics_host: metrics.zorath.tolvaqsys.internal
  tenant: praiel
  seal: seal_fd9cd4f1

// RECON_BATCH_LIMIT — discussed at weekly eng sync.
// Caps how many warehouse rows the Stockweave reconciliation job
// compares per pass. Raising it past 5000 caused lock contention
// on the Farrow depot replica last quarter, so keep it conservative.
// Any change needs a dry run against staging first.
// The last validated run used the build referenced below.

trace token, yageg-fahaf: htk3_4d6

The Larkspan localization service stopped formatting dates for the Meridelle storefront after its credential expired at 02:00 UTC. Until rotation completes, all regions fall back to ISO format, which breaks the checkout display in three locales. Rotation has been approved; redeploy the formatter pod once the new credential is in place. Use the following key for the internal locale service.

API key for yagag-fawif: zpat4_Gful

Q: My plugin's uploads seem stuck in the Fernwheel transcoding farm — what gives? A: Usually it's just queue depth. Jobs over 4K get routed to the slow pool, and during evening peaks that pool backs up for an hour or more. Check the job's state field before filing anything; "queued" is normal, "stalled" is not. For stalled jobs, grab the job ID and follow the escalation steps on the page below.

wiki page, bahof-tajef: https://harbor.crelvostack.local/secrets/deploy/spaces/merge_requests/352483d166532f3d